Skip to main content
0
Software development

What’s Sanity Testing? With Examples

By February 27, 2024December 11th, 2024No Comments

On Cucumber Scenario, enter the Cucumber Scenario clauses in Gherkin. The typical testing life cycle follows a set of phases that don’t essentially need to be executed sequentially. Xray supplies built-in stories that can be used to analyze your project in numerous ways, together with testing progress, present requirement statuses, and others. With these reviews you can take a look at the large image, like the Test Execution completeness, and hone in on more detailed reviews like the Test Sets Overview and Test Plans overview. Understanding protection for various requirements is a strong metric that will information your decision making on readiness to deploy and the standing AI Robotics of a launch. Xray has native integrations with test automation frameworks like Cucumber, Jenkins, Selenium, JUnit, NUnit, and Robot Framework to enhance your team’s efficiency.

The Several Types Of Software Program Testing

Usually, they are executed during the Continuous Integration process, triggered by code modifications, or on a timely basis. With Xray you get full traceability between necessities, checks, defects, executions. This feature gives you instant visibility into your testing progress and readiness to deploy. Once tests are running, you can evaluate protection of the requirements/ tales by way of Xray’s reports and devices. Xray’s real-time dashboard will give you all of the information you want to make decisions on releases and your readiness to deploy. A test management device like Xray helps you prioritize test instances by giving precedence by way of test basis meaning risk-based testing.

What Is The Distinction Between A Take A Look At Set And A Coaching Set?

what is basis test set

The tester should understand the applying flows nicely to put in writing efficient integration tests. As the name implies, a check state of affairs describes a state of affairs or functionality that requires testing. For example, a check scenario could be, “Verify login functionality.” Test eventualities sometimes have their very own ID numbers for monitoring. QA teams usually derive take a look at circumstances (low-level actions) from check situations (high-level actions); and test situations usually come from software program and enterprise requirements documentation. These test circumstances may help validate response times and make sure the overall effectiveness of the system. Performance test cases embrace a very strict set of success criteria and can be utilized to know how the system will operate in the real world.

what is basis test set

What’s A Take A Look At Case? Examples, Types, Format And Suggestions

  • Sanity testing is a fast and primary test (or set of tests) to discover out if a particular application or component is behaving fairly accurately.
  • The check plan incorporates how the testing process will adapt to the continual feedback acquired from the live surroundings, enabling fast responses to points and steady enhancement of the software program.
  • Every software program program has multiple entry and exit points in the source code.
  • A check case is a fundamental idea in software program testing, however there are similar phrases which may cause confusion for beginners or individuals much less acquainted with high quality assurance.

Testers execute these sorts of take a look at circumstances to find and record the outcomes, which may reveal interesting findings about digital quality. In this guide, we will speak all about check case format, types and management. But, before we can start, it’s necessary to elucidate what a test case is, in addition to what a check case isn’t. On the opposite hand, post-condition is a situation that is true after the motion is full, in different words, the result of the take a look at case. For instance, an utility should show whether the transaction was successful or failure after a person has accomplished the cost.

Sanity Testing Vs Smoke Testing

You must anticipate what would occur when a person makes a typo, tries to save tons of an incomplete kind, or makes use of the incorrect API. You must examine if someone can easily compromise data or gain access to a useful resource they don’t seem to be supposed to. A good testing suite ought to try to break your app and help perceive its limit. Functional tests give consideration to the enterprise requirements of an utility.

Dive into model-in-the-loop, lively studying, and implement automation methods in your own tasks. Analysts then calculate the average of all of the runs to obtain the mean accuracy. Once the end result falls within specified limits, the final step before signoff is utilizing the remaining fold of take a look at data to double-check the findings. The next stage entails using a validation set to estimate the accuracy of the ML mannequin involved.

Sometimes, the test evaluation requires some research to determine what’s right habits. Quick – As in comparison with different types of testing which can be conducted later, sanity exams are supposed to be performed quickly for the aim of fast feedback. The speed of suggestions is necessary in fast improvement and continuous integration to know if additional improvement is feasible. The S22 take a look at set of interaction energies for small model complexes [Phys. eight, 1985 (2006)] has been very valuable for benchmarking new and present strategies for noncovalent interactions. However, the basis sets utilized to compute the CCSD(T) interplay energies for some of the dimers are insufficient to obtain converged results.

what is basis test set

The optimum ratio when dividing data with enough knowledge between each operate – prepare, validate, and take a look at – depends on the application utilization, mannequin sort, and information dimensions. Most ML models benefit from having a substantial number of scenarios from which to train. Some consultants consider that ML models with no hyperparameters or people who wouldn’t have tuning choices don’t want a validation set.

First, your major concern could be the variety of occasions you must carry out these sanity tests over the course of the project, and even after release. Let’s assume it takes twenty minutes to run and evaluate all twenty sanity checks. This time doesn’t embrace the time wanted to research any anomalies or questions raised from the check. To answer this question, we have to distinguish between first-time, ad-hoc sanity exams and those which are repeated as part of making modifications frequently. In the ad-hoc sanity test method, each check is in the second and tends to fade away shortly after the take a look at. Then, the next time you have to test the identical software, you need to try to keep in mind as most of the sanity tests as possible.

Test circumstances are derived from use circumstances to ensure the product is examined thoroughly. Both a take a look at case and test script describe a collection of actions that test an element of software performance. A take a look at script is often used in the context of check automation, by which a machine does the testing. Thus, in an automation context, a developer should write a test script to be machine-readable, whereas a test case can be interpreted by a human for handbook testing.

In distinction, models with a quantity of hyperparameters require enough knowledge to validate likely inputs. Generally, apportioning eighty p.c of the data to coach, 10 % to validate, and 10 % to test scenarios must be an affordable initial break up. The process of training machine studying fashions entails establishing a posh network of connections between the person elements within the mannequin. These individual elements are sometimes called ‘neurons’ within the context of neural networks. Recursive function that counts the variety of check outcomes of each kind immediately within the testset, and totals across the child testsets. This operate is called by the @testset infrastructure every time a contained @test macro completes, and is given the check end result (which could be an Error).

Shift-right testing includes extending testing activities into the post-production phase, specializing in monitoring and suggestions from actual users. It aims to uncover points which may solely manifest in a stay setting and collect insights for steady improvement. Test planning considers how testing actions could be integrated into early growth phases, defining the kinds of exams to be conducted during coding and unit testing phases. Establish a timeline for the testing process to ensure that testing activities align with the general project schedule. To end this guide, it is essential to speak in regards to the aim of testing.

Depending on the system, it may be for all of the system’s performance or a smoke test suite that includes smoke tests. Additionally, it might encompass all exams and indicate if a check ought to be used as a smoke test or for a selected functionality. With Applause augmenting your inner testing efforts, your organization can focus on high-priority quality initiatives and ensure your prospects have top-notch digital experiences. Some security exams would possibly embrace vulnerability scanning, configuration scanning and penetration testing, also called intrusive testing. Ultimately, the purpose of safety testing is to yield actionable feedback that the group can use to remediate vulnerabilities. A group of take a look at cases is organized in a test suite, which checks a logical section of the appliance, similar to a specific function.

Transform Your Business With AI Software Development Solutions https://www.globalcloudteam.com/ — be successful, be the first!

Leave a Reply